Milwaukee native, BriJon, was blessed with the gift of music at an extremely young age and has worked on perfecting her craft ever since. The singer/songwriter strengthened her skill by performing songs at her local church and school as soon as she could speak. Not only had she excelled in the vocal performing arts, but danced locally and nationally, competing nationwide and even became heavily skilled with instruments such as the violin, piano and guitar. After a prolonged period of pain and growth, the singing sensation has honed in on this gift of hers and approached her craft with an entirely different perspective than before. Now, the R&B singer pushes the envelope and promotes a sound that is unique to the music scene. BriJon’s "Call on Me" uplifts the soul and touches the hearts of a world filled with pain and uncertainty. While “Ready or Not” allows for fluidity within her sexuality and an openness that is often frowned upon. Since these releases, BriJon has remained focused, putting in countless hours into shaping her voice and sound into the complete reflection of who she is today. 2022 will introduce a new side of her, her creative mind, and R&B as a whole. His father, a musician in his own right, would always sing with Troy when he was younger, taking the lower notes while Troy took the high notes. Back then, he would sing for anyone who would listen because he knew that was the best way to perfect his craft. Now Troy Tyler releases music the entire world enjoys. "90's R&B," his biggest hit to date, with well over a Million streams on Spotify is just one tiny part of his deep catalog. However, creating and releasing music is just one facet of Troy's overall appeal. He's graced the small screen as a backup singer for Rick Ross' NPR Tiny Desk performance, where he stood out as a soulful and experienced singer. He also sang original music in front of 17k+ people at a Charlotte Hornets game. A couple of months ago, Troy was featured in a Milwaukee Journal Sentinel Black Hollywood article that explored his connection to the city of Atlanta and capped off the year with an impromptu Millennium Tour performance that went viral. Troy has continued writing, focusing on song structure, and perfecting his craft and is eagerly awaiting 2022 to release a slew of new music.
